The Federal and Municipal Governments have locked arms in a quest to get adult Ontarians fit by 2010. They think bus shelter posters by For Better or For Worse’ Lynn Johnston will help do this. We know the adult Ontarians love them some FBFW, but won’t it take a bit more than that to get folks walking and talking? Yes. The City is also spending $547,069 to establish walking programs, create better signage and make maps. And who doesn’t love a good map.
The name of the initiative is a bit cumbersome – Get Your Move On:Making Physical Activity a Toronto Thing – but we wish the campaign success, even if it means we’ll have to enter into conversations about mallwalking with greater frequency. And it’s especially important for our fair city, which “has the lowest levels of physical activity in urban Ontario,” according to Councillor Olivia Chow.
